Abstract
Ceremic contains >=50% of fine grained pref. 30 mu, randomly orientated crystallites in a glassy phase and has compsn. 50-80 wt. % P2O5, 5-20% B2O3, 10-30% Al2O3. MgO, CaO and/or ZnO may be added to improve physical and electrical properties, usually at the expense of transparency. Pref. prepn. comprises melting, casting, annealing 450-650 degrees C, nucleating at 500-700 degrees C for1/j to 2 hrs. and crystallising at 650-1050 degrees C, for 1/i to 4 hrs. Resistant to alkali metal vapours and used for high temp. lamps and metal ceramic seals.
